BWW Feature: Torrance Theatre Company Completes its First PLAY-AT-HOME Series in December

Torrance Theatre Company is completing its first PLAY-AT-HOME series of online theatrical experiences, designed to entertain audiences during the stay-at-home orders. All productions are performed live onstage within the theater while observing all COVID-19 restrictions, and recorded for broadcast. The final three plays presented in December include Beyond Glory, Driving Miss Daisy, and A Christmas Carol: A Live Radio Play.

BWW Feature: BAUER Continues PLAY-AT-HOME Series by Torrance Theatre Company

For the past few months, I have been enjoying the PLAY-AT-HOME series of nine plays being presented online by Torrance Theatre Company. What makes their virtual theater series unique from others is that each play is being broadcast live from within the walls of their theater, staged on three pre-set playing areas separated far enough apart to follow COVID-19 safety guidelines for the cast and production team. On Sunday, October 18th, I tuned in for Lauren Gunderson's BAUER which has a 24-hour encore on Sunday, October 25th.

BWW Review: Delightful Comedy IT HAD TO BE YOU at Torrance Theatre Company

The first play in the series was IT HAD TO BE YOU, written by Renee Taylor and Joseph Bologna, on Sunday, September 6 at 6pm. This delightful comedy, directed by Gary Kresca, shares a fantasy story created by Theda Blau (Jessica Plotin), a failed actress, health food nut, and would-be playwright who wants to find love and success in New York. After an audition, the totally unprepared Theda meets Vito Pignoli (Steve Oreste), a hugely successful TV commercial director who had been sitting quietly in the booth listening to her jabber uncontrollably, her flighty nature both a turn-on and turn-off.

Breaking: A STRANGE LOOP Wins the 2020 Pulitzer Prize for Drama

It was just announced by Pulitzer Prize Administrator Dana Canedy that Michael R. Jackson's A Strange Loop has officially won the 2020 Pulitzer Prize for Drama. This year's finalists included: Will Arbery's Heroes of the Fourth Turning and David Henry Hwang and Jeanine Tesori's Soft Power.

Broadway Rewind: Watch Full Scenes from LOVEMUSIK on Broadway!

Today we rewind with LoveMusik, a musical which ran on Broadway for just over a month in 2007. LoveMusik is a musical written by Alfred Uhry, using a selection of music by Kurt Weill. The story explores the romance and lives of Kurt Weill and Lotte Lenya, based on Speak Low (When You Speak Love): The Letters of Kurt Weill and Lotte Lenya. Uhry and Prince worked on LoveMusik for four years to develop it into a stage work. The story spans over 25 years, from the first meeting of Lenya and Weill as struggling young artists, to their popularity in Europe and America, to Weill's death from a heart attack at age 50. The Broadway production ran at the Biltmore Theatre (now the Samuel J. Friedman), starring Michael Cerveris and Donna Murphy.
